To remove a strawberry stain from wood, mix equal parts baking soda and water to make a paste. Apply the paste to the stain and gently rub it in with a soft cloth. Let it sit for a few minutes, then wipe it off with a clean, damp cloth. Repeat if necessary, and then dry the area thoroughly.

To remove strawberry stains out of a carpet, use a solution of 2 cups of cold water mixed with 1 tablespoon of dishwashing soap or 1 cup of vinegar. Sponge the carpet with the solution as needed until the area is stain-free. Remove excess by patting with a dry cloth and repeat process as needed. If you're a fan of strawberries, the worry of.

Apply the bleach and water solution to the stain and then immediately machine wash the item using detergent and ⅓ cup Clorox ® Disinfecting Bleach. Air dry the item and check for success. If any stain remains, repeat the treatment. You want to avoid tumble drying in a hot dryer until you know the stain is all the way out.
